Which is the equation of an ellipse centered at the origin with foci on x-axis, x-intercepts +7, -7 and y-intercepts +2, -2?

we know that
foci on x-axis-------> is a ellipse with horizontal major axis
the equation is
(x²/a²)+(y²/b²)=1
major axis is th
e
x
-axis with length
2
a
2a=14--------> a=7
minor axis is the y
-axis with length
2
b
2b=4-----> b=2
the equation is
(x²/a²)+(y²/b²)=1------> (x²/7²)+(y²/2²)=1-----> (x²/49)+(y²/4)=1
the answer is
(x²/49)+(y²/4)=1
